James Bradford English Sr. (January 16, 1942 – October 25, 2024) was an American character actor known for his roles in film and television. He was best known in the horror film community for his role in the 1995 horror movie Halloween: The Curse of Michael Myers as John Strode. His first movie role was in the 1971 movie The Anderson Tapes, he also starred in the 1979 movie The Onion Field. English made guest appearances on many television shows. His appearances ranged from Kojak, Diff'rent Strokes, The A-Team, Hunter, Seinfeld, Alien Nation, NYPD Blue, 21 Jump Street, Brooklyn South, and Crossing Jordan and Mad Men.
